Roofing underlayment is a water resistant or waterproof material laid directly on a roof covering deck prior to any kind of various other roofing materials are mounted.


If you want the safest, most waterproof roof covering, be sure to consist of underlayment in your installment. Avoiding water seepage prior to it comes to be a leak is constantly less complicated than managing expensive repair work or damages. There are 3 different kinds of underlayment, several of which are much more optimal for certain roof.


It features an adaptable base that is covered with asphalt for enhanced water resistance. Asphalt-saturated felt is commonly attached to the roof with staples. While it is waterproof, it isn't water-proof. It functions well on steeply sloped roofing systems where water easily streams down into the gutters, yet it should not be utilized on low-slope roofing systems where water is most likely to swimming pool and infiltrate the underlayment.

A lot of specialist roofing professionals prefer dealing with synthetic underlayment. This underlayment includes an artificial base that is filled in asphalt and then covered with fiberglass to make it added stable and resistant to splits.




It is additionally highly versatile, water-proof, durable, resistant to UV rays and mold and mildew, and aids the roofing system breathe much better than really felt paper. While this is just one of the much more costly kinds of underlayment, it provides the most protection. Rubberized asphalt underlayment contains rubber and asphalt polymers that work to make it additional water-proof.

Considering that shingles overlap, they're vulnerable to raise when hit by strong winds, making them vulnerable to blow-off and water breach. If a major storm breaks your shingles loose, you can trust underlayment to maintain snow, ice, and rain from passing through the roofing deck and entering your home. If you reside in a snowy climate, your roof covering goes to risk of creating ice dams.


If dissolved snow runs down your roofing system, it can refreeze over your roofing's boundary and form ice dams. When snow or ice on your roofing system melts, the water can leak into any kind of openings in the ceiling, causing leakages, water damage, and mold and mildew. The water-resistant underlayment will secure around the structure and ensure the water drains off the roof.

The sides and joints of the paper are frequently secured with adhesives or special tapes to ensure a leak-proof seal. Dampness protection: It works as a wetness obstacle, avoiding water from penetrating the roof deck and triggering rot, mold and mildew, or various other kinds of damages. Expanded roof life expectancy: By giving an additional layer of security, roofing insulation paper helps to extend the life-span of the roof covering by shielding it from moisture-related problems.


Improved thermal efficiency: Some kinds of roof insulation paper include thermal insulation properties, adding to energy effectiveness by minimizing heat transfer between the roof and the interior area. Included fire resistance: Particular roof covering insulation papers have fire-resistant residential or commercial properties, which can aid increase the total fire security of the roofing system assembly.

Roof sheathing or outdoor decking can likewise help protect against fires. While absolutely nothing is 100% fireproof, several roofing sheathing materials come with a fire resistant treatment that can aid stand up to fires on the roofing or in the attic.


Rotting sheathing is typically triggered by water damages, however it can be less evident if you have not yet seen leaks. The ideal method to look for rotting sheathing is to direct to your attic with a flashlight. If sheathing has actually started to rot in areas, you must be able to see dark places in the wood.

As a general guideline, seeing the sky through your roofing system is a bad sign. If you direct to your attic room with a flashlight and can see the light passing via openings in your roofing, it's time to call a roofing contractor. If the light is making it through, water can obtain with too.
